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is the "Apparatus and method for estimating railway vehicle masses." This invention involves a method for estimating the masses of railway vehicles by checking if a train has entered specific sections, receiving speed and acceleration data, and dynamically modeling the train. This method aims to improve the accuracy of mass estimations and rail gradient assessments.
Another significant patent is the "Travel velocity compensation apparatus and method for railway vehicles." This invention addresses the issue of wheel slide between a railway vehicle and the rail. It includes a velocity measurement unit, a velocity estimation unit, and a detection unit that generates wheel slide information. This technology is crucial for ensuring safe and efficient travel velocities in railway operations.
